Obituary for Catherine Grace Wood (Flint)

Brewer - Catherine G. Wood, 88, died peacefully Monday, September 25th, 2017. She was born April 19, 1929, in Derby Line, Vermont the daughter of A. Norman and C. Grace (Wilkie) Flint. Catherine grew up in Sherbrooke, Quebec. At the age of 13, she met her future husband of 59 ½ years, Richard. Their high school years were filled with many fun-filled days biking to Ayers Cliff, golfing at Dufferin Heights and Lennoxville Golf Clubs, skiing trips and dancing in the evenings. Catherine graduated from Stanstead Wesleyan College. She enjoyed teaching elementary school in Stanstead and Sherbrooke. While Richard was on a three-day leave from the U.S. Navy, Catherine married her life-long sweetheart. After living for short periods of time in California, Texas, and Ohio, they settled in Brewer, Maine and raised their four children. Catherine really enjoyed her life in Brewer with her many friends, playing bridge and golf. She took great pleasure in being a member of All Souls Congregational Church. She participated in many church activities, including Couples Club, baking pies for the church fair, singing in the choir and teaching Sunday school. She also served on a number of committees and on the Board of Deacons. Catherine enjoyed her time with Richard taking cruises all over the world, spending winters in Pass-a-Grille, Florida and summers at their camp on Cold Stream Pond in Lincoln.
